Have you  had the opportunity to see your municipal water  facility and see what goes on there behind the scenes? If you haven’t , have you ever wondered how they set about purifying all of the water required in your community? It’s actually a major process that needs a lot of specialized equipment designed to remove waterborne pathogens, dirt, and debris from water which makes it safe and clean for us to utilize in our homes.  All water needs to be brought up to government standards, and water treatment plants are subject to periodic inspections and plenty of testing to make certain that the quality of the water is really as good as or a lot better than the policies dictate.

It’s no  secret that people dump lots of waste into our water resources. In fact , it happens around the world . Fortunately, here in America we have the water filtration equipment available to remove the  contaminants and make the water safe again. What we’re referring to is waste products such as chemicals from industrial facilities  and farm fields, human and animal wastes, sludge from coal mines, plus a multitude of other substances that leave both groundwater and above-ground water sources dangerous  for human consumption.

A reverse osmosis filtration device, or RO water system, can be a useful filtering device in the home. Other applications for reverse osmosis include aquariums, tap water purification, the production of hydrogen, dialysis and many different applications in the food industry. Let’s take a look at the various stages in the reverse osmosis water purification process to get an idea if it’s the right kind of filtration unit for your home.

A sediment pre-filter is used to extract larger contaminants like dirt, sand, dust, grit and rust particles from the water when present. An optional secondary carbon pre-filter is used to extract most of the organic chemicals and chlorine; providing enhanced taste and reduction of odor while helping to protect the reverse osmosis membrane, which can be vulnerable to chlorine.

A RO membrane is normally made from a thin film composite. An optional carbon post-filter is used to capture any chemicals that are still present. This step also helps guard against any tainting which might occur within the device’s water storage tank. Another option, an ultraviolet light (UV-C), is incorporated into the process to disinfect the water of any organisms that may have escaped the reverse osmosis membrane.

A RO water system can be bulky, which means it will take up a lot of cabinet space under or near the sink. Here are a few other shortcomings of reverse osmosis water filtering systems. Unlike faucet, countertop or carafe filters, reverse osmosis filters require plumbing modifications and need to be installed by a professional. If you don’t mind modifying your plumbing and giving up some cabinet space, then a RO filtering system may be the perfect choice for you.

A reverse osmosis water treatment system must occasionally be sanitized with chlorine, a chemical that is highly undesirable and which in many cases is filtered out by other systems. Though chlorine is nearly universally used by city and municipal water systems, it has been shown to cause cancer. Using it to clean the filter that you will use to filter out such things seems to be counter intuitive.

A RO water system may not be appropriate for everyone, since by its very nature it is a wasteful process; it flushes away three to four gallons of water for every one gallon of clean water that passes through. Reverse osmosis or RO water filters seem to be a dying breed. Before you buy one, educate yourself on the facts, since there may be better options available. There are a number of things that a reverse osmosis water filter will not remove when used in the home, such as chlorine, chemicals, the byproducts of chlorination and other things that are lighter or smaller than water’s molecular structure. Let’s take a look at whether RO filters are worthwhile.

RO water filters are very efficient at eliminating toxic materials like lead, rust, salt, parasites, salt, sulfates and sediments, but unfortunately, there are some negatives that go along with a RO system. RO systems only partial remove viruses and bacteria, and require other types of water purification systems to back it up. The RO filtration system actually removes too many minerals that the body needs for good functioning, longevity and health; minerals like potassium, calcium and magnesium for example. If those are eliminated, then it forces the body to draw from stores in the teeth and bones.

Sometimes home reverse osmosis water filtration systems are accompanied by an added carbon filtration device. Carbon effectively removes most of the chemicals that reverse osmosis cannot. But again, still other filters are necessary to remove all of the unwanted particles. For example, chlorine byproducts can only be removed through adsorption since the chemicals are gaseous. They actually just pass right through a reverse osmosis water dispenser.

Another downside is that reverse osmosis filtration systems take up a large amount of space, as the larger units seem to be the most effective. They use electricity and require extensive maintenance. The membranes can become contaminated with algae and bacteria. In order to kill the bacteria and algae, chlorine is used, but it can damage the membrane, and replacement membranes are expensive. Hiring someone to install the system is expensive, as well as the power and water it uses.
